Arab Weather - The Jordanian government announced last week a plan to open the closed sectors due to the outbreak of the Corona virus in Jordan, and accordingly, the sectors have gradually reopened today.

The first stage (it started on 1-6-2021)

 

Conditions for opening these sectors:

  1. 21 days have passed since receiving the first dose of the vaccine, workers and visitors, with the exception of those under 18 years of age or those who do not require vaccination, according to the Ministry of Health
  2. Work at a rate not exceeding 50% of the capacity
  3. Designating a preventive health monitor from among the facility's employees to ensure that safety and health prevention measures are implemented
  4. The facility wishing to re-work must submit a request to the responsible authority and sign the undertaking to abide by the health protocols
